Shellys preferences for consumption and leisure can be expressed as U(C, L) = (C − 200)(L − 80) (1) This utility function implies that Shellys marginal utility of leisure is C − 200 and her marginal utility of consumption is L − 80. There are 168 hours in the week available to split between work and leisure. Shelly earns $5 per hour after taxes. She also receives $320 worth of welfare benefits each week regardless of how much she works. 5.1 Graph Shellys budget line. 5.2 Write down the budget equation. 5.3 Find Shellys optimal amount of consumption and leisure. 5.4 What is Shellys marginal rate of substitution? 5.5 What is Shellys reservation wage?
